## Features

- Captures WPA/WPA2 EAPOL 4-way handshakes
- Saves captured data in PCAP format
- Web interface to download handshakes
- Portable and lightweight with ESP32
- Passive monitoring (no injection required)
- Works with tools like Wireshark, Aircrack-ng, Hashcat (after conversion)

## Requirements

- ESP32 Development Board (e.g., DevKit v1)
- USB cable (Micro-USB or USB-C depending on your board)
- Arduino IDE or PlatformIO
- Serial Monitor (115200 baud)
- WiFi network you are authorized to test

## Flashing Instructions

### Option 1: Arduino IDE

1. Install ESP32 board support:
- File → Preferences → Additional Board URLs:
```
https://raw.githubusercontent.com/espressif/arduino-esp32/gh-pages/package_esp32_index.json
```
2. Open Boards Manager and install "ESP32"
3. Load `esp32-handshake-capture.ino`
4. Select:
- Board: ESP32 Dev Module
- Port: Your correct COM/tty port
5. Click "Upload"

### Option 2: PlatformIO (VS Code)

```bash
git clone https://github.com/Electro-Gamma/esp32-handshake-capture.git
cd esp32-handshake-capture
pio run --target upload
```

## Running the Tool

1. Open a serial monitor at 115200 baud.
2. The ESP32 will scan for nearby WiFi networks.
3. Select the target network by its SSID/BSSID.
4. The handshake is captured passively.
5. ESP32 saves the handshake as a `.pcap` file.
6. Connect to the ESP32's web interface to download the capture.

---

## Output

Captured handshakes are stored in `.pcap` format and compatible with:
- Wireshark
- aircrack-ng
- hcxpcapngtool / hashcat
